Verbatim LTH and HTL media has not changed. So, no it is not good for long-term storage. Sell your remaining LTH BD-R discs unless you only need to store video for a short time.

Raid1 is not a back up, it is a convenience if one hardisk fails to mirror it again but it is not a back up.
You get some failure going on with the whole unit, whatever reason and you loose data.
You need to have data backed up on different units, one possibly out of power, disconnected, or be surge protected, even network, or even have them on different location. -

Huge hard drives? Really?
Drive mirroring has no parity aka poor mans backup. Raid 5 has a fault tolerance of 1 failed drive and I wouldn't use drives over 2TB in a raid configuration. As drives becomes larger the rebuild time increase as rebuild time increase so does the likelihood that a second drive will fail during the rebuild process and all data will be loss unless using raid 6 which is tolerant of up two hard drives failing. These raid implementations can be costly, raid 5 has a minimum requirement of 3 hard drives and raid 6 has a requirement of 4 hard drives. As a general rule of thumb with raid 5 you have 75% of total drive space available for storage, with raid 6 that percentage drops to 50% of total storage available for storage.

Seriously, I don't know why this old thread was resurrected, but my 2cents:
1. All media will fail at some point, which is why you should ALWAYS have multiple backups of desired data, preferably on different media and preferably (stored) in different locations (incl. cloud).
2. RAID is great for running OPERATIONAL data security, or OPERATIONAL data speedup, or both (though always at the cost of storage overhead). RAID should not be considered backup (which is semi- or fully- offline).
3. One should always have not only the storage media available for proper restoration, but also that media's playback system. Many people forget this. Optical discs need O.D. drives/readers. IDE/PATA hard drives need an IDE/PATA connector/adapter. SATA & USB are good for now as they are still current, but those will need to have some way of connecting down the road. Cloud storage is good for now, but what if the app used to access becomes defunct? Same issues.
